Comuna Rãdãuţi-Prut, Botoșani, Romania

Overview

Comuna Rădăuţi-Prut is a picturesque rural commune on the banks of the Prut River in northern Botoșani, Romania. The area is known for its peaceful landscapes, traditional villages, and proximity to the border with Moldova.

Best Time to Visit

May-September for warm weather and lively nature.

Local Tips

Bring cash as card payments may not be widely accepted. Public transport is limited; consider renting a car for easier travel.

Cultural Etiquette

Greet locals politely and dress modestly, especially in rural and church settings. Tipping is usually around 5-10% in restaurants.

Safety Warnings

The commune is generally very safe, but exercise caution near the riverbanks, especially after heavy rain. Avoid wandering remote farm areas at night due to limited lighting.

Hidden Gems

Explore the Prut meadows for birdwatching, visit little-known village churches, and hike the local countryside for stunning views toward Moldova.
